Finland is often called the “Land of a Thousand Lakes,” though it is home to more than 180,000 lakes, making it one of the most water-rich countries in the world. Its vast forests, clean air, and pristine landscapes reflect a deep respect for nature.
The Finnish way of life values simplicity, education, innovation, and harmony with the environment. From traditional wooden cottages beside tranquil lakes to the magical Northern Lights that illuminate winter skies, Finland offers experiences that celebrate both natural beauty and peaceful living.
The country is also renowned for its sustainable practices and commitment to preserving its rich natural heritage for future generations.
Whether exploring the vibrant capital of Helsinki, enjoying the serenity of Lapland, or experiencing the unique culture of the Finnish sauna, visitors discover a nation where modern progress coexists with timeless traditions.
Finland reminds us that happiness often grows from living close to nature, respecting one another, and appreciating life’s simple pleasures.
